Recipe detials: Citrus Fennel Shrimp with Tarragon
4 cups water 1 cup dry white wine 1 lemon -- sliced 1 lime -- sliced 1 tablespoon salt 1 bay leaf 1 onion -- quartered 1 pound medium shrimp (about 32) -- deveined and -- shelled, leaving -- tail intact 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ice 2 tablespoons fresh lime juice 2 teaspoons fennel seeds, crushed Pinch dried hot red pepper flakes 6 tablespoons olive oil 3 large garlic cloves, crushed 2 teaspoons finely chopped fresh tarragon leaves Garnish: Tarragon sprigs In a large pot, bring water and wine to a boil with 1/2 of the lemon and lime slices, salt, bay leaf and onion and boil 5 minutes. Add shrimp and cook, stirring occasionally, until just cooked through, about 3 minutes. Drain shrimp and cool. In a bowl whisk together lemon juice, lime juice, fennel seeds, red pepper flakes, and salt and pepper to taste and add oil in a stream, whisking. Stir in shrimp, garlic, reserved lemon and lime slices and marinate, covered and chilled, stirring occasionally, at least 6 hours or overnight. Stir in chopped tarragon. Serve shrimp garnished with tarragon sprigs. |
